Plainview, NY: A Thriving Suburban Community with Rich History and Strong Education

Plainview is a hamlet and census-designated place (CDP) located in Nassau County, on Long Island, New York. Known for its excellent schools, competitive housing market, and strong sense of community, Plainview offers residents a high quality of life in a suburban setting.

History

Plainview has a rich history dating back to the 17th century:

  • Land was first purchased in 1648 for farming
  • Remaining land acquired in 1695 as part of the Bethpage Purchase
  • Experienced growth with the arrival of the Long Island Railroad
  • Transformed from farmland to a suburban community after World War II

Demographics

As of 2024, Plainview’s key demographic information includes:

  • Population: 26,687 (growing at a rate of 0.12% annually)
  • Median Age: 43.5 years (42.4 for males, 45.6 for females)
  • Racial Composition:
    • White: 74.75%
    • Asian: 19.88%
    • Two or more races: 2.7%
    • Other race: 2.27%
    • Black or African American: 0.35%
  • Median Household Income: $181,423 (as of 2022)
  • Poverty Rate: 2.46%

Real Estate Market

As of August 2024, Plainview’s real estate market is very competitive:

  • Median Sale Price: $920,000 (down 0.81% from last year)
  • Median Price Per Square Foot: $521 (up 2.0% from last year)
  • Average Days on Market: 17 days
  • Homes Sold in August: 33 (up from 32 last year)
  • Many homes receive multiple offers, some with waived contingencies
  • Average homes sell for about 3% above list price
  • Hot homes can sell for about 7% above list price and go pending in around 12 days

Education

Plainview is served by the Plainview-Old Bethpage Central School District, which is known for its academic excellence:

  • Multiple elementary, middle, and high schools
  • Strong emphasis on STEM education
  • High college placement rates
  • 68%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her

Community and Lifestyle

Plainview offers residents:

  • Numerous community parks, including the 19-acre Plainview-Old Bethpage Community Park
  • Strong sense of community with various local events
  • Proximity to shopping centers and diverse dining options
  • Easy access to New York City via the Long Island Railroad
  • Average commute time of 36.4 minutes

Notable Features

  • Old Bethpage Village Restoration: A 19th-century American village recreation
  • Cultural Arts Playhouse (CAP) Center: Offers various performing arts shows
  • Proximity to Bethpage State Park with world-class golf courses
  • Strong presence of New York-style pizza and bagel shops
